What is Adult ADHD?


Adult ADHD is a neurodevelopmental condition defined by persistent patterns of neg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. Why Take an Online Adult ADHD Test?


Taking an online ADHD test is an available method for people to examine their symptoms and comprehend whether they may have attributes connected with adult ADHD. Online tests can provide valuable insights and function as a precursor to looking for professional assessment.

Advantages of Taking an Online Test:

  1. Convenience: Accessible from the comfort of home, these tests need just a stable internet connection.
  2. Immediate Feedback: Many online tests supply instant outcomes, enabling people to get fast insights into their symptoms.
  3. Privacy: Online evaluations can lessen feelings of shame or preconception related to looking for an assessment in-person.
  4. Resourcefulness: They often offer resources for further info and assistance following the assessment.

Actions to Take Following an Online ADHD Test


After taking an online test and evaluating the results, people may think about the following actions:

  1. Consult a Mental Health Professional: Engage with a psychiatrist, psychologist, or certified therapist experienced in adult ADHD.
  2. Prepare for the Evaluation: When setting up an appointment, it is handy to keep a record of symptoms, their influence on every day life, and any pertinent case history.
  3. Explore Treatment Options: If detected, you and your service provider can talk about treatments such as therapy, medication, way of life changes, or coaching.
  4. Think About Support Groups: Joining adult ADHD assistance groups can help people discover neighborhood and share coping strategies.

1. How typical is ADHD in adults?

Research study shows that around 4-5% of adults have ADHD, although lots of stay undiagnosed. Recognition of adult ADHD has increased recently, which contributes to much better awareness and medical diagnosis.

2. What age do ADHD symptoms typically begin?

Symptoms of ADHD typically manifest during youth. However, in adults, these symptoms may end up being more obvious due to increased obligations and difficulties in life.

3. Can adult ADHD be identified without a physical assessment?

Yes, adult ADHD can be identified via extensive evaluations. However, an online test can function as an initial screening tool to determine if more assessment is necessitated.
